Salar

/S-AA-L-AA-R/

Boy MuslimZoroastrian Persian origin OtherPersian

Leader, commander, chief, from Persian sālār, the rank of one who heads an army or company. Drawn from the courtly Persian vocabulary of military authority and used historically in compound titles for high commanders, the name casts its bearer as a natural leader, decisive and fit to be followed.
